  • Patent number: 11893423
    Abstract: A parallel processing unit (PPU) can be divided into partitions. Each partition is configured to operate similarly to how the entire PPU operates. A given partition includes a subset of the computational and memory resources associated with the entire PPU. Software that executes on a CPU partitions the PPU for an admin user. A guest user is assigned to a partition and can perform processing tasks within that partition in isolation from any other guest users assigned to any other partitions. Because the PPU can be divided into isolated partitions, multiple CPU processes can efficiently utilize PPU resources.

  • Patent number: 11886329
    Abstract: A computing device selects new test configurations for testing software. (A) First test configurations are generated using a random seed value. (B) Software under test is executed with the first test configurations to generate a test result for each. (C) Second test configurations are generated from the first test configurations and the test results generated for each. (D) The software under test is executed with the second test configurations to generate the test result for each. (E) When a restart is triggered based on a distance metric value computed between the second test configurations, a next random seed value is selected as the random seed value and (A) through (E) are repeated. (F) When the restart is not triggered, (C) through (F) are repeated until a stop criterion is satisfied. (G) When the stop criterion is satisfied, the test result is output for each test configuration.

  • Patent number: 11878772
    Abstract: A vapor taker system, a vessel-based solution to accommodate vapor destruction during hydrocarbon loading and/or lightering, is disclosed. The vapor taker has vapor destruction equipment, support fuel, and accommodation for loading hose connections as necessary to comply with air emissions requirements for the destruction of volatile organic compounds. The vapor taker system can be modular or fully integrated into a marine vessel such as a ship, barge, tanker, and so forth.

  • Publication number: 20230417412
    Abstract: A combustor assembly for a gas turbine engine includes a dome having a forward surface and an inner surface. The forward surface and the inner surface of the dome at least partially define a slot. The combustor assembly also includes a liner at least partially defining a combustion chamber and extending between an aft end and a forward end. The forward end of the liner is positioned within the slot of the dome. The forward end of the liner includes an axial interface surface and a radial interface surface. The axial interface surface defines a radial gap with the inner surface of the dome and the radial interface surface defines an axial gap with the forward surface of the dome. At least one of the radial gap or the axial gap is less than about 0.150 inches during operating conditions of the combustor assembly to prevent an undesirable airflow.
